The Larkmoor retention sweeper runs nightly and hard-deletes records past their configured retention class. It operates under a scoped service role, logs every deletion batch to the audit stream, and refuses to run if the policy manifest fails checksum validation. Dry-run mode is available for verification before any policy change ships. The complete policy matrix and audit procedure are maintained on the internal page below.

wiki page, kahog-hahig: https://vault.zemvargrid.internal/display/deploy/repo/settings/merge_requests/job/settings/6f3b933774dbc5320a4daa18

FAQ: Why am I getting 429s from the Korvex gateway?

Short answer: you're hitting the per-team rate limit, not a bug. Korvex buckets requests at 200/min per service token, and bursts over that get throttled for 30 seconds. If you genuinely need more headroom, file a capacity ticket with the platform crew rather than retry-hammering — that just makes it worse. To inspect your current quota in the ops console, log in with the shared recovery passphrase shown below.

vault phrase of kaduf-baweg = norael-julox-raleth-wenok-eliir-ulamir-ulair-norwyn-rusion

[ ] Confirm the Soundline waveform-preview renderer is drained before the ceremony window opens. Check that no preview jobs are mid-transcode, then snapshot the peak-cache so amplitude data survives the restart. Do not skip the snapshot even if the queue looks empty; stragglers corrupt previews silently. Once drained, unlock the ceremony HSM tray, which will prompt on its keypad for the passphrase below.

strongbox words: druath-quenael

### Changelog — Build Fleet Key Rotation (Week 31)

Following the clock-skew incident on the Harrowfell build agents — where drift of up to 90 seconds caused timestamp-based signature validation to reject otherwise valid artifacts — we rotated the fleet signing key and enforced NTP sync checks as a pre-sign gate. Agents now refuse to sign if skew exceeds 5 seconds against the Morrowline time source. Old signatures remain verifiable until week 35. For the eng sync: all agents must be re-enrolled with the new key, shown below.

deploy key for kagup-bawig: bky9_ZMq28eTw9